Transaction 7f088e23abdb6e74236cb34fc549f89a5e74c139965d8162f385df4537b4c023
1 Input
1 Output
-
7f088e23abdb6e74236cb34fc549f89a5e74c139965d8162f385df4537b4c023:0
- value
- 21954803
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8a09a33b341130c457371dc8339050b2f6c7213 OP_EQUAL
- address
- 3MSSGpsLoSCE47UezWarq64LtBEjWYuvqr